Kelly Quick, Ed.D.

Professor of Exercise Science

Kelly Quick, Ed.D.

Professor of Exercise Science
Exercise Science
Sports Management
kelly.quick@uprovidence.edu
406-791-5368

Hometown: Eagle River, Wisconsin

Education History:

BA, University of Minnesota, Morris

 MS, Lamar University

 EdD, University of Northern Colorado

Courses Taught: Exercise Science

Areas of scholarship: I have conducted research on exercise and cancer, the biomechanics of cued movements, and flavored milk as recovery beverages

Campus and Community Involvement: I give presentations to UP student-athletes and support the LGBTQ+ community on campus and off campus as a board member of the Great Falls LGBTQ+ Center. I have volunteered multiple times at Camp Skychild

Advice for Students: Be teachable; bring whatever your best effort is to each situation you face

Favorite Things to Do in Great Falls: Kayak on the Missouri River and attend Great Falls Voyagers games

Hobbies: Reading, watching sports, camping
